Tillandsia tenuifolia 'Giant' is the largest cultivated form of this species, with distinctive bronze-tinted leaves and pink-and-white spring flowers. Hardy and low-maintenance, it tolerates temperatures down to -3°C and thrives outdoors in bright light with good airflow.
Mount this plant upside down on cork bark or timber to let it curl naturally toward the sun. Position it under a tree, on a verandah, or in a shadehouse, never indoors. Protect from frost and ensure excellent air circulation to prevent rot. Water every 2–3 days in hot spots, or weekly in humid shade.
Mist or dunk for 10–20 minutes, then shake dry. Let it dry completely between waterings. Never allow water to pool at the base.
